WebIn many cases, demodectic mange clears up on its own. More severe cases may need to be treated long-term with medication and regular skin scrapings to monitor progress. For severe itching, treating your dog with a lime-sulfur dip (under the direction from your veterinarian) may provide relief. WebThe fastest way to get rid of mange in horses is to have a vet give your horse a physical examination and take a scraping of the affected area. The vet will look at the scraping under a microscope to confirm the presence of a mite infestation, then prescribe appropriate treatment. Web28. mar 2024. · How to Get Rid of Mange in Dogs. Mange is a skin disease that is brought about by mites which affect most of the animals. In dogs, it is brought about by one of the three microscopic mites: Cheyletiella, Demodex, or even the Sarcoptes. Each one leads to a different type of mange in dogs, with each of them presenting similar yet varying degrees ... Web19. sep 2024. · To get rid of mites on a guinea pig, you use ivermectin as a topical treatment. You can use any form of ivermectin when it comes to mites. Most vets will do an injection or a topical method. It’s important to follow the right time frame for treating mites, which follows the mite’s life cycle.
